python
wps表格数字不能自增?
一、wps表格数字不能自增?
解决方法如下:
1、检查你的单元格属性设置,数据类型是不是数值,如果是文本的话就不会递增了。
2、如果想按照你的顺序递增那么只填写第一个开始递增的数字按着“CTRL”键下拉,而不是填写两个以上的下拉,那就是复制了。
3、或者通过下拉完后的对话框进行选择“填充序列”即可。
二、excel填充数字怎么自增?
1、首先在excel表格中输入一组数据,需要对相同的数据输入同一个序号,并将序号递增显示。
2、在C1单元格中输入函数公式:=SUMPRODUCT(1/COUNTIF(B$1:B1,B$1:B1))。
3、点击回车,即可将函数公式生成计算结果,对应B1的数据在C1中显示的序号为“1”。
4、然后下拉公式填充所有在B列中的单元格对应的C列空格,可以看到当B列中的数据发生变化时,C列中的序号也递增了一位。
三、excel中如何数字自增10?
在EXCel表格里处理非常容易第一步,比如在第一行数字后面单元格(假如数字单元格名称为A1)里输入=A1+A1*10%按回车键.第二步,选中刚才得到数据的单元格,鼠标光标移到该单元格右下角黑直角处,光标变成黑色十字架按住左键往下拖动,下面的内容自动运算结果.
四、java让数字字符串自增
Java让数字字符串自增的最佳实践
在日常的编程工作中,经常会遇到需要对数字字符串进行自增操作的情况。而在Java中,对数字字符串进行自增操作是一个常见且实用的需求。本文将介绍如何在Java中有效地实现数字字符串的自增功能,并分享一些最佳实践,帮助您更好地应对类似的编程挑战。
为什么需要对数字字符串进行自增操作?
在许多应用场景中,我们可能需要对表示数字的字符串进行自增操作,例如生成订单号、流水号、批次号等。通过让数字字符串自增,我们可以方便地生成连续且不重复的编号,提高系统的性能和效率。因此,掌握如何在Java中实现数字字符串的自增功能是非常重要的。
Java实现数字字符串自增的方法
在Java中实现数字字符串的自增,主要有以下几种常见的方法:
- 使用Integer.parseInt和Integer.toString方法进行转换和自增操作。
- 使用BigDecimal类进行数字字符串的自增操作。
- 利用正则表达式对数字字符串进行递增计算。
接下来,我们将分别介绍这几种方法的具体实现方式,并比较它们的优缺点,帮助您选择适合自己项目需求的最佳实践。
方法一:使用Integer.parseInt和Integer.toString方法
这种方法是最常见和简单的实现方式,在需要对数字字符串进行自增操作时,首先将字符串转换为整型数字,然后对数字进行加一操作,最后再将结果转换为字符串返回。
代码示例:
public String incrementNumberString(String numberString) {
int number = Integer.parseInt(numberString);
number++;
return Integer.toString(number);
}
优点:实现简单,代码清晰易懂。
缺点:对于超出Integer表示范围的大数字不适用,可能导致溢出异常。
方法二:使用BigDecimal类进行数字字符串的自增操作
如果需要处理较大的数字字符串,可以使用BigDecimal类进行自增操作。BigDecimal类提供了高精度的十进制计算功能,适用于处理较大范围的数字,避免了整型溢出的问题。
代码示例:
public String incrementNumberStringWithBigDecimal(String numberString) {
BigDecimal number = new BigDecimal(numberString);
number = number.add(BigDecimal.ONE);
return number.toString();
}
优点:处理高精度大数字时更加可靠。
缺点:相比整型操作,BigDecimal的性能略有下降。
方法三:利用正则表达式对数字字符串进行递增计算
对于特定格式的数字字符串,可以利用正则表达式进行递增计算,更加灵活和高效。通过正则表达式匹配数字部分,并对数字部分进行自增操作,可以快速地实现数字字符串的递增功能。
代码示例:
public String incrementNumberStringWithRegex(String numberString) {
return numberString.replaceAll("(\\d+)", m -> String.valueOf(Integer.parseInt(m.group(1)) + 1));
}
优点:适用于各种数字字符串格式,灵活性高。
缺点:对于复杂的匹配规则,正则表达式的性能可能不如直接操作数字。
总结
在实际项目中,根据需求和场景的不同,选择合适的方法来实现数字字符串的自增功能非常重要。通过本文介绍的方法,您可以根据自己的实际情况选择最适合的实现方式,并在项目中灵活运用,提高编程效率和质量。
希望本文对您理解和掌握Java中数字字符串自增的方法有所帮助,感谢您的阅读!
五、in自增字段
数据库设计中的 in自增字段
在关系型数据库设计中,经常会遇到需要使用自增字段的情况。自增字段通常用于唯一标识表中的每一行,并且在每次插入新记录时自动递增。这种机制不仅简化了开发人员的工作,还确保了数据的一致性和准确性。本文将重点讨论数据库设计中的 in自增字段,包括其用途、限制和最佳实践。
in自增字段的用途
in自增字段在数据库设计中被广泛应用于主键的生成。主键是用来唯一标识表中每一行记录的字段,确保数据的唯一性和完整性。通过使用自增字段作为主键,可以简化数据操作,避免主键冲突,并提高数据检索的性能。另外,in自增字段还可以用于跟踪数据插入的顺序,为数据分析和性能优化提供支持。
in自增字段的限制
尽管in自增字段具有诸多优点,但在实际应用中也存在一些限制需要注意。首先,自增字段的取值范围有限,通常为整数类型,因此需要确保不会因为溢出而导致数据错误。其次,自增字段的唯一性由数据库自身保证,因此需要谨慎处理并发插入的情况,避免出现主键冲突。
此外,有些情况下并不适合使用自增字段,比如需要手动指定主键值或主键值需要跨表保持唯一性的场景。在这种情况下,开发人员可以考虑使用其他生成主键的方式,如UUID或序列。然而,需要注意的是,这些方法可能会带来额外的性能开销和复杂性。
in自增字段的最佳实践
针对in自增字段的最佳实践有以下几点建议:
- 谨慎选择自增字段的初始值和递增步长,避免溢出和数据错误。
- 定期监控自增字段的使用情况,及时优化主键索引以提高性能。
- 使用自增字段时,尽量避免手动插入主键值,以免破坏自增序列的连续性。
- 在设计表结构时,考虑表的增长规模和数据访问模式,合理选择主键策略。
总之,in自增字段作为数据库设计中常用的一种字段类型,在实际应用中发挥着重要作用。了解其用途、限制和最佳实践,可以帮助开发人员更好地设计和优化数据表结构,提高系统的性能和可维护性。
六、python自媒体
Python自媒体是当下社交媒体领域的新兴力量,通过利用Python编程语言和自媒体平台的结合,越来越多的个人和机构开始利用这一强大工具来传播信息、分享知识、推广产品和品牌。Python自媒体的兴起不仅改变了传统媒体的格局,也为个人带来了新的创业机会。
Python自媒体的优势
1. 强大的技术支持
Python作为一种简洁、高效、易学的编程语言,为自媒体人提供了丰富的技术工具和编程资源,使其能够更好地实现创意和想法。
2. 开放的平台选择
Python自媒体并不受特定平台的限制,可以在各种自媒体平台上进行创作和传播,包括但不限于微信公众号、知乎、简书、微博等,为自媒体人提供更广阔的空间。
3. 创意实现的灵活性
Python自媒体可以通过编程实现更多创意和想法,比如数据可视化、自动化运营、人工智能技术等,让自媒体作品更具新颖性和个性化。
如何入门Python自媒体
想要成为一名优秀的Python自媒体人,首先需要掌握一定的Python编程基础知识,包括但不限于语法、数据结构、函数、模块等,这是开展Python自媒体工作的基础。
其次,需要了解自媒体平台的运营规则和特点,熟悉如何在不同平台上发布内容、与读者互动、提升粉丝数量等,这对于成功开展Python自媒体至关重要。
此外,还需要不断学习和探索新的技术和创新思路,保持对行业的关注和热情,不断提升自己的编程能力和创作水平。
Python自媒体的发展趋势
随着人工智能、大数据、云计算等新技术的不断发展和应用,Python自媒体将呈现出更多新的可能性和机遇。
未来,Python自媒体有望在内容创作、数据分析、智能推荐、个性化定制等方面发挥更大的作用,为用户带来更好的内容体验和服务。
同时,Python自媒体也将面临更多的挑战,包括内容混乱、虚假信息、平台规则调整等,需要自媒体人不断提升自身能力,应对挑战并把握机遇。
结语
Python自媒体是一项充满创新活力和挑战的工作,只有不断学习和实践,不断完善自己的技术和创作,才能在这个领域取得成功。让我们一起努力,探索Python自媒体的无限可能!
七、excel带走字母的数字怎么自增?
excel带走字母的数字自增的方法步骤
1、如果数字小于或等于10位数,直接按住填充柄下拉。(如果不按序列递增,按ctrl,按住填充柄下拉。)
2、如果数字大于10数,填充柄下拉时,则不会递增只能复制。这种情况可以利用公式。
比如a12345600021,在单元格中输入公式:
="a123456"&text(row(21:21),"00000")
下拉复制即可。
还有一种数字不递增的原因,有可能存在筛选的状态。取消自动筛选。
八、mysql自增主键
MySQL自增主键的使用方法和注意事项
在MySQL数据库中,自增主键是一种非常常用的数据类型,用于为每一条记录生成唯一的标识符。它能够自动为每次插入的数据生成一个唯一的值,大大简化了开发人员对于主键的操作和管理。
1. 创建自增主键
在创建表格时,若要设置自增主键,需要使用AUTO_INCREMENT
关键字。例如:
CREATE TABLE users (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(50),
age INT
);
在上面的例子中,id
字段被定义为自增主键。
2. 插入数据
在插入新数据时,不需要为自增主键指定值,数据库会自动为其分配一个唯一的值。例如:
INSERT INTO users (name, age) VALUES ('张三', 25);
在插入数据后,查询该表格即可看到自动生成的唯一id值。
3. 获取自增主键
如果需要获取刚插入数据的自增主键值,可以使用MySQL提供的LAST_INSERT_ID()
函数。例如:
INSERT INTO users (name, age) VALUES ('李四', 30);
SELECT LAST_INSERT_ID();
上述代码会返回刚插入的数据的id值。
4. 注意事项
使用自增主键时,需要注意以下几点:
- 4.1 自增主键的字段类型通常为
INT
或BIGINT
,根据需要选择合适的类型。 - 4.2 自增主键只能用于整数类型的字段,不能用于字符串类型。
- 4.3 自增主键的起始值和增长步长可以通过修改表格属性来设置。
- 4.4 多个自增主键可以存在于同一张表格中,每个自增主键的值都是独立自增。
- 4.5 删除表格后再重新创建,自增主键的值会重新从初始值开始计数。
5. 自增主键的优点
使用自增主键可以带来以下几点优势:
- 5.1 简化主键管理:自动为每一条记录生成唯一的标识符,减少了对主键的手动管理。
- 5.2 提高插入效率:自增主键的分配是通过数据库内部实现,效率较高。
- 5.3 方便数据关联:通过唯一的自增主键,可以方便地进行表格之间的数据关联。
综上所述,自增主键是MySQL数据库中常用的一种技术,它能够为每一条记录生成一个唯一的标识符,简化了开发人员对于主键的管理和操作。合理地使用自增主键能够提高数据库的效率和数据的管理。
九、mysql自增id
MySQL自增ID的使用及注意事项
在MySQL数据库中,自增ID是常用的主键类型之一。自增ID为每一条记录分配一个唯一的、递增的标识符,确保数据的唯一性,并便于管理和索引。本文将介绍MySQL自增ID的使用方法和一些注意事项。
MySQL中使用自增ID非常简单,只需在创建表时,将主键字段的类型设置为INT,并在字段定义后添加“AUTO_INCREMENT”关键字即可。例如:
CREATE TABLE `users` ( `id` INT AUTO_INCREMENT, `name` VARCHAR(255), `email` VARCHAR(255), PRIMARY KEY (`id`) );上述示例中,我们创建了一个名为“users”的表,并设置了一个自增ID字段。“id”字段的类型为INT,表示整型数据,而关键字“AUTO_INCREMENT”则告诉MySQL自动递增该字段的值。
插入数据时的自增ID
在插入数据时,可以省略自增ID字段,MySQL会自动为该字段生成递增的唯一值。例如:
INSERT INTO `users` (`name`, `email`) VALUES ('张三', 'zhangsan@example.com');
上述代码中,我们将一个名为“张三”的用户插入到了“users”表中。由于省略了“id”字段,MySQL会自动为该记录生成一个新的自增ID。
获取自增ID的值
在插入数据后,如果需要获取刚刚生成的自增ID的值,可以使用MySQL的函数“LAST_INSERT_ID()”。该函数会返回上一次插入操作生成的自增ID值。例如:
INSERT INTO `users` (`name`, `email`) VALUES ('李四', 'lisi@example.com'); SELECT LAST_INSERT_ID();
以上代码插入了一个名为“李四”的用户,并通过SELECT语句获取了刚插入记录的自增ID值。
注意事项
自增ID的唯一性
自增ID确保了每一条记录都具有唯一标识符,从而避免了数据冲突。然而,需要注意的是,当表中的记录达到自增ID字段类型的最大值时,将无法继续插入新的记录,因为已经无法生成唯一的自增ID。因此,在设计表结构时,应根据实际需求选择合适的数据类型,以免出现此类问题。
自增ID的顺序
自增ID的顺序是递增的,在插入新记录时,自增ID的值会自动增加。然而,当删除表中的记录时,并不会重置自增ID的值。这意味着,当删除了一条自增ID为10的记录后,再次插入新记录时,新的自增ID值可能会大于10。因此,需要注意在使用自增ID的场景下,可能会存在不连续的自增ID值。
自增ID的管理
在某些情况下,可能需要手动管理自增ID的值,例如将自增ID设置为指定的值或重置自增ID的起始值等。MySQL提供了一些相关的命令和函数,供开发人员进行管理。例如:
- ALTER TABLE命令:可以使用ALTER TABLE命令修改表的定义,包括自增ID的起始值。
- SET INSERT_ID函数:可以使用SET INSERT_ID函数设置自增ID的值。
对于这些功能的具体使用方法,请参考MySQL的官方文档。
综上所述,MySQL的自增ID在数据表设计和管理中起到了重要的作用。通过自增ID,可以确保数据的唯一性,方便索引和管理。同时,也需要注意自增ID的唯一性、顺序以及可能需要手动管理的情况,以避免出现问题。
十、时自增字段
数据库设计中的时自增字段
在数据库设计中,我们经常会涉及到自增字段,它有助于确保数据库表的每条记录都具有唯一的标识符。而在某些情况下,我们还需要考虑时间相关的自增字段,以便更精确地追踪数据变化和记录创建时间。
时自增字段是一种特殊的自增字段类型,它与时间戳结合,可以使数据库表的记录按时间顺序自动增加标识符。这种设计在某些业务场景下非常有用,比如需要按时间先后顺序对记录进行排序或追踪数据变化历史。
为什么需要时自增字段?
在数据分析和监控系统中,时自增字段可以帮助我们更好地理解数据的演变过程。通过时自增字段,我们可以直观地查看数据每条记录的创建时间,并根据时间顺序进行分析和展示。
另外,在一些基于时间序列的应用中,时自增字段也可以起到重要作用。比如在日志管理系统中,我们可以使用时自增字段追踪每条日志的写入时间,从而实现对日志记录的实时监控和分析。
时自增字段的实现方式
时自增字段的实现方式主要依赖于数据库管理系统的支持和具体业务需求。一种常见的实现方式是结合触发器(Trigger)和时间戳字段来实现时自增字段的功能。
通过在数据库表中定义一个时间戳字段,并利用触发器在插入新记录时自动更新该字段的数值,我们就可以实现时自增字段的效果。这样一来,每次插入新记录时,系统会自动为时间戳字段赋予递增的值,从而确保记录的顺序性。
时自增字段的优缺点
时自增字段的优点在于能够简化数据处理流程,帮助我们更方便地进行数据分析和按时间排序。通过时自增字段,我们可以快速定位和跟踪特定时间点的数据,提高数据管理和分析的效率。
然而,时自增字段也存在一些缺点。由于数据表的记录按时间顺序增加,删除操作可能会导致数据不连续和数据迁移的难度增加。在设计时需要权衡时自增字段的利弊,根据具体业务需求进行选择。
结语
时自增字段作为数据库设计中的一种特殊技术,可以在某些情况下发挥重要作用。在实际应用中,我们需要根据业务需求和数据处理流程来决定是否使用时自增字段,以达到更好的数据管理和分析效果。
热点信息
-
在Python中,要查看函数的用法,可以使用以下方法: 1. 使用内置函数help():在Python交互式环境中,可以直接输入help(函数名)来获取函数的帮助文档。例如,...
-
一、java 连接数据库 在当今信息时代,Java 是一种广泛应用的编程语言,尤其在与数据库进行交互的过程中发挥着重要作用。无论是在企业级应用开发还是...
-
一、idea连接mysql数据库 php connect_error) { die("连接失败: " . $conn->connect_error);}echo "成功连接到MySQL数据库!";// 关闭连接$conn->close();?> 二、idea连接mysql数据库连...
-
要在Python中安装modbus-tk库,您可以按照以下步骤进行操作: 1. 确保您已经安装了Python解释器。您可以从Python官方网站(https://www.python.org)下载和安装最新版本...